:yeah:

Couldn't agree more. I haven't been to the Rivoli for years, but only because its such a bugger for me to get to! Its so beautiful inside, the crystal chandeliers were once hanging in an Italian palace! It really is just like stepping back in time, looks quite dodgy from the outside, but you get inside and its like a whole new world! As for the clientele, couldn't really comment, like I said, haven't been for years, but it certainly wasn't bad last time I went, some of the best dancers around, and the music was fab! It quite often gets used for filming, a group of us spent a whole day there filming for an EastEnders special episode once, and it was also used for a scene (which ended up on the cutting room floor) of Spy Game with Brad Pitt & Robert Redford! Alot of dancers were used for 3 days of filming for that too.
